Attitudes and factors affecting decision-making regarding COVID-19 vaccination among autoimmune rheumatic disease patients.

Orathai WanthaAjanee MahakkanukrauhKwankaew TuydaungWalailuk DonsrichanKannikar YingyaunSumalee KaewmeunSiraphop SuwannarojChingching Foocharoen
Published in: International journal of rheumatic diseases (2023)
Around one-quarter of ARDs sufferers hesitated to get COVID-19 vaccination. In addition, some patients were disinclined to get vaccinated because they were worried about its efficacy and/or associated adverse events. The findings help healthcare providers plan to counter negative attitudes toward vaccination in ARDs patients to protect them during the COVID-19 era.
